Output d519369a68389363d2b63e02ec0e4abc06b4359fd295d8e8546ae95b3516be8f:1

value
680210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1204ae307312690bd6d2395125ae6c544f6f8a3e OP_EQUAL
address
33LHhCTrfCM8MngCXTG41k9L6u72WhBXL6
transaction
d519369a68389363d2b63e02ec0e4abc06b4359fd295d8e8546ae95b3516be8f
spent
true